Pintu Choudhary is a scholar working on Food Science, Plant Science and Biomaterials. According to data from OpenAlex, Pintu Choudhary has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 462 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Food Science, 6 papers in Plant Science and 5 papers in Biomaterials. Recurrent topics in Pintu Choudhary's work include Proteins in Food Systems (9 papers), Microencapsulation and Drying Processes (7 papers) and Microbial Inactivation Methods (4 papers). Pintu Choudhary is often cited by papers focused on Proteins in Food Systems (9 papers), Microencapsulation and Drying Processes (7 papers) and Microbial Inactivation Methods (4 papers). Pintu Choudhary collaborates with scholars based in India, United States and France. Pintu Choudhary's co-authors include C. Anandharamakrishnan, J.A. Moses, Ashish Rawson, Shweta Suri, T. Anukiruthika, C. K. Sunil, Harsh B. Jadhav, Sayantani Dutta, Animesh Singh Sengar and Nirmal Thirunavookarasu and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, International Journal of Biological Macromolecules and Ultrasonics Sonochemistry.
